Note that the zenith is not the same as the MC. The MC is the point on the
ecliptic plane that is directly south. The zenith is the point overhead, and the
zenith has rarely been looked at in astrology before. Planets and fixed stars on
the horizon were considered very important in much of ancient astrology but
in modern times astrologers generally either do not use fixed stars or only use
conjunctions to fixed stars in longitude to the planets.

A solar eclipse occurs when the Moon is conjunct the Sun and the
latitude of the Moon is the same as the Sun, so that instead of the
Moon passing above or below the Sun, it passes directly in front of the
Sun. When a solid object (the Moon in this case) is placed in front of
a source of light (the Sun in this case) of course a shadow is created.
During a solar eclipse, the shadow appears on the earth. The Moon
travels faster than the Sun (from the earth's point of view) and as
the Moon moves from one edge of the Sun to the other, causing the
shadow to move across the surface of the earth. The shadow is fairly
narrow, so a path can be drawn on a map showing where this path is.

Ashtakavarga:
Ashtakavarga is a system which is used to measure the strength of
houses and planets which are in these houses. These can be transit-

ing planets or planets in the birth chart. Ashtakavarga literally means eight divisions which is referring to the 8 planets plus the Lagna. This technique is very
useful in determining the effect of a transiting planet may have in a house. This is
determined by how many points or bindus a planet may distribute to a
sign/house. If the points are high for a sign, the transit of that planet gives good
results, if it is low, it will give difficult results.

Arabic Parts Wheel: In ancient times the arabic parts were called "Lots", as
in allotments (of fate). The ancient use of Lots was quite different from the
modern use of arabic parts. The formula for an arabic part is the Ascendant
plus one planet minus another planet. For example, the formula for the Part
of Fortune is Ascendant+Moon-Sun. There are many dozens of arabic parts.

Fixed Stars Wheels: Most astrologers emphasize the influence of the Sun,
Moon, and planets in their chart interpretations. Some astrologers also use
the positions of stars in their interpretation. The stars are usually referred to
as "fixed stars" by astrologers. When looking up at the night sky, the planets
look like stars, except that they move through the constellations. The fixed
stars do not appear to move significantly relative to each other, so consequently the constellations (such as Orion, the Big Dipper, etc.) do not change
shape over time. Fixed stars were used in ancient times and each star has a

HORARY REPORT:
Horary astrology analyzes the chart for the moment that
a question is asked rather than analyzing a person's birth
chart. Horary astrology was widely used throughout the
Middle Ages and the rules used in horary astrology are
rather complex and sophisticated. Some modern day
astrologers also practice horary astrology as well.
